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
- Ability to foster a positive, professional, and productive work environment.
- Ability to communicate clearly and professionally with patrons, staff, and partners.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and adapt to changing community needs.
Education And Experience
- Master of Library Science or Master of Library and Information Systems (MLS/MLIS) from an ALA-accredited institution.
- Five (5) or more years of progressively responsible library experience, including at least three (3) years of supervisory experience.
- Level VI Oklahoma Public Librarian Certification (or ability to obtain within the required timeframe).
Standard Schedule: 40 hrs. per week; includes some evenings and Saturdays.
Branch Manager II: Beginning salary $61,152.00
